We (the forum staff) unfortunately don't have any control over the search function. It's powered and limited by Proboards, the site that hosts this forum (and many others) for free.
As Nelson said, increasing the time frame of search (7 day default is just silly) and search results works much better. 999 days is the max that the search recognizes. The results are also more understandable if you change the result display to "threads" from the default "posts". I'm not sure why Proboards doesn't allow complete historical searching, like most other major forums.
